CSS3是一种用于描述网页样式的语言,可以对网页的布局、字体、颜色等有很好的掌控能力。其中,改变屏幕大小是CSS3中一个非常重要的功能,能够让页面在不同的设备上以最佳的展示效果呈现。在CSS3中,通过...
CSS3是一种用于描述网页样式的语言,可以对网页的布局、字体、颜色等有很好的掌控能力。其中,改变屏幕大小是CSS3中一个非常重要的功能,能够让页面在不同的设备上以最佳的展示效果呈现。
在CSS3中,通过使用@media规则来控制不同的屏幕尺寸下的样式。而且通过媒体查询(Media Query),可以检测用户使用的是何种设备和设备的屏幕宽度,从而针对不同场景设置网页的样式。
/* 定义一个@media规则 */
@media screen and (max-width: ***px) {
/* 匹配屏幕宽度小于***px的情况下的样式 */
body {
background-color: lightblue;
}
}
@media screen and (min-width: ***px) {
/* 匹配屏幕宽度大于等于***px的情况下的样式 */
body {
background-color: lightgreen;
}
} 上述代码定义了两个@media规则,分别针对屏幕宽度小于***px和屏幕宽度大于等于***px两种情况下的样式。其中,screen表示针对屏幕设备进行匹配,后面的max-width和min-width表示匹配屏幕宽度的上限和下限。
通过使用CSS3来改变屏幕大小,可以实现针对不同屏幕尺寸设计不同的样式,这样用户在观看网页时就可以得到更好的用户体验。